Chapter 2179: Did We Know Each Other Before?

"..." Her sister remained silent, and Agnes also kept quiet, giving her sister time to process everything. Summer was genuinely confused. So these complex emotions... these vague memories, all had a traceable origin?

"Sis, you never really loved Rupert," Agnes said sadly. "I'm sorry, I lied to you too."

She knew her sister hadn't been happy all these years.

"Agnes, what else do you know?" Summer asked calmly. "Don't hide anything from me. Tell me everything."

Since Agnes had started talking, she decided to reveal it all in one go-

"It's just that you and he were well-matched in terms of family background, so our family always hoped you two would end up together. Rupert truly liked you; he even wrote love letters and gave you many small gifts before you lost your memory. But you never had any feelings for him."

Summer's heart ached slightly as some lost memories began to resurface in her mind.

That sunny early summer, the campus filled with youthful energy... the figures of a boy and a girl weaving through the sycamore trees, chatting about their dreams and future.
